doihaveto
03-05-2007
Long time lurker, first time poster!

You're Fired is filmed the day before transmission - I also was in the audience for the show on Tuesday night. They showed us the episode, then did the interview with Paul, which lasted about an hour, so they just cut it down to his "best" bits.
